Thomas TREMBLE was born 14 December 1835 in Rigaud, Lower Canada

Thomas TREMBLE was the child of James TREMBLE   and   Catherine WARD


Spouse(s)/Partner(s) and Child(ren):

Thomas  married  Elisabeth FARMER 21 April 1868 in Ste-Marthe-de-Vaudreuil, Quebec, Canada .  Elisabeth FARMER  was born 16 April 1843 in Rigaud, Québec, Canada (Sainte-Madeleine-de-Rigaud).  Elisabeth died 21 November 1887 in Ste-Marthe-de-Vaudreuil, Quebec, Canada.  Elisabeth was the child of Charles FARMER and Mary MACGRAVEY.

Thomas TREMBLE died 5 April 1890 in Ste-Marthe-de-Vaudreuil, Quebec, Canada.

Did You Know? Québec Généalogie - Over time, Québec has gone through a series of name changes
From its inception in the early 1600s until 1760, it was called Canada, New France.
1760 to 1763, it was simply Canada
1763 to 1791 - Province of Québec
1791 to 1867 - Lower Canada
1867 to present - Québec, Canada.
